Pipe replacement services involve removing old, damaged, or corroded pipes and installing new piping systems to ensure proper water flow and drainage throughout a property. This process may include replacing sections of pipe or the entire plumbing system, depending on the extent of the issue. Skilled service providers assess the condition of existing pipes, identify areas that are compromised, and carry out the replacement work with attention to safety and durability. Proper pipe replacement helps prevent leaks, water damage, and plumbing failures, contributing to a reliable and efficient plumbing system.

This service is often needed when pipes show signs of deterioration such as frequent leaks, persistent clogs, low water pressure, or visible corrosion. Older homes, particularly those with outdated pipe materials like galvanized steel, are common candidates for pipe replacement. Additionally, properties that have experienced recent flooding, foundation shifts, or pipe bursts may require this work to restore proper function. Pipe replacement can also be a preventative step for homeowners who want to avoid future plumbing issues caused by aging or compromised piping.

Various types of properties utilize pipe replacement services, including single-family homes, multi-unit residential buildings, and commercial properties. Homes in areas with hard water or high mineral content may experience faster pipe degradation, making replacement more urgent. Commercial buildings with extensive plumbing networks, such as restaurants or office complexes, often require pipe upgrades to meet current standards and ensure continuous operation. The overview below groups typical Pipe Replacement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Denton, TX.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typically, minor pipe repairs in Denton, TX, range from $250 to $600. Many routine fixes fall within this middle range, covering issues like small leaks or pipe patching. Fewer projects reach into the higher end of the spectrum for more extensive repairs.

Partial Replacement - Replacing sections of damaged pipes usually costs between $1,000 and $3,000. The price depends on the pipe material and the extent of the work, with most projects falling into this moderate cost band. Larger, more complex partial replacements can go higher.

Full Pipe Replacement - Complete replacement of an entire plumbing line can range from $3,500 to $8,000 or more. Many full replacements in Denton are in this higher range, especially for older or heavily corroded systems, though some simpler projects may cost less.

Complex or Custom Projects - Larger, more intricate pipe replacement jobs, such as rerouting or dealing with difficult access, can exceed $10,000. These projects are less common and tend to involve specialized work that increases overall costs.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When should a pipe need replacement? Pipe replacement may be necessary if there are persistent leaks, low water pressure, or frequent clogs that cannot be resolved through repairs.

What are signs of deteriorating pipes? Signs include visible corrosion, discoloration of water, strange odors, or water stains on walls and ceilings indicating potential pipe issues.

How do local contractors handle pipe replacement? Contractors typically assess the condition of existing pipes, recommend suitable replacement options, and perform the work to ensure proper function and durability.

Are there different types of pipes used for replacement? Yes, common options include copper, PEX, and PVC pipes, each with specific advantages depending on the application and local building codes.

What should be considered before replacing pipes? Factors such as the age of existing plumbing, material compatibility, and the overall plumbing system should be evaluated by a professional contractor.
